Hirscher on World Cup Winning Streak

January 11, 2012 by  
Filed under News

Overcoming limited visibility in foggy conditions, Marcel Hirscher of Austria maintained his winning streak as he claimed his third victory in succession in the slalom at Adelboden, Switzerland, on 8 January 2012, bringing his total wins for the season to five.

Herbst Wins World Cup Slalom Race

January 13, 2009 by  
Filed under features

Austria’s Reinfried Herbst managed to top fellow countryman Manfred Pranger to win the men’s World Cup slalom race on Sunday. The race took place on the Kuonisbaergli course in Switzerland and the exhilarating race had spectators holding their breaths in anticipation.
